Focused on the practices of growing food, this show combines practical gardening advice with anecdotes from the host's personal experience in managing an allotment and a backyard garden. Each episode features seasonal updates and discussions on various gardening tasks, pest management, and the joy of harvesting homegrown produce. The host emphasizes sustainable practices and integrates cooking elements, often sharing recipes that make use of homegrown ingredients. This engaging and informative format suits both novice gardeners and seasoned horticulturists looking to try new techniques or understand the seasonal rhythms of gardening.
